The first Porcupine Gorge Challenge was held in 2001 in conjunction with the Centenary of Federation celebrations. This event was not only to challenge serious competitors but to give the opportunity for locals and adjoining communities to enjoy such a wonderful natural attraction, whilst walking the gorge with friends. Competitors travel from vast distances to compete, some who camp at the Gorge for the weekend enjoy more than just the challenge.
Categories include Open Men's, Ladies and Under 16 and Under 12 section for boys and girls, with the overall winner taking pride of place on the perpetual trophy. A special perpetual trophy is also awarded to the first local Flinders Shire resident past the post. Prize monies is given to the first four place getters in the Open Men's and Ladies sections, Junior's are awarded with individual trophies and a prize pack.
